Just wondering since the EX500 is a twin, does it follow under the twin cyclinder rules for each class??

Sounds stupid but I was told at an event it would fall under the 4 cyclinder rules ???

Al_Soran

Twin rules apply for displacement and cooling (liquid vs air). I run mine in the UltraLight Superbike class and use it as a back up for my Buell in Lightwieght GP, Superbike and F40 classes.
